are the Perfect The Sayen House & Gardens was created by Frederick Sayen, an avid
gardener who traveled the world. In 1912, he purchased a 30-acre par-
Setting for Your cel of land; better known today as the Sayen House & Gardens. He
built a bungalow style home (Sayen House) in 1912 and surrounded it
with plants and flowers acquired while he traveled the world. Situated in
Next Event historic Hamilton Square, Sayen House & Gardens provides a welcome
sanctuary for nature lovers, garden enthusiasts and history buffs alike.

Grafton House is a majestic piece of history that celebrates Hamilton’s
past. It was once the
home of the first Sheriff
of Mercer County, NJ.
Years ago, the then 166-
acre Grafton estate was
located on Route 130.
It is now located at 110
Edgebrook Road, directly
behind the Hamilton
Marketplace and is just
minutes from the NJ
Turnpike, Interstate 195
and State Highway 130.
